Texas A&M University–Corpus Christi

The Texas A & M University - Corpus Christi ( also Texas A & M -CC or TAMU -CC called ) is a state university in Corpus Christi in Texas. It is part of the Texas A & M University System. The college was founded in 1947. Currently here are enrolled 8,355 students. The campus is located on an island which is part of the university. In addition to the TAMU -CC, there is only one other university in the U.S. ( Texas A & M - Galveston ), which has an island.

Research

The Harte Research Institute for Gulf of Mexico studies the environmental conditions of the Gulf of Mexico will be analyzed in collaboration with the University of Havana.

The Conrad Blucher Institute for Surveying and Science is a geodetic institute that has developed among other things, a monitoring system for the tides.
